Spotlight Privacy and Slow Spotlight Issues on M2 & Ventura with External Drives

I've recently switched over from a Mid 2014 MBP to an M2 Mac Mini Pro. I'm almost sure that, with the SAME external drives attached and SAME Privacy settings for Spotlight that Spotlight is finding apps wayyyy to slow on the main drive.


1) I wouldn't mind putting some external drives in Spotlight Privacy, except that the results on the drives are then ALSO omitted from general Finder searches ALSO! It seems Ventura gives you all or nothing???


2) Is Spotlight something that speeds up over time? (It's been a while since I've had a new machine...can't remember)?

What I was referring to on "all or nothing" is if you put a drive in Spotlight's Privacy, results excluded by Spotlight quick search (CMD-Spacebar) are ALSO excluded from CMD-F Search "This Mac." It seems that you can't have Spotlight Search exclude, but Finder search include. I had results in a Finder search disappear after adding a drive to Spotlight Privacy.

They are the same thing. There is no difference but the interface.

If they are spinning, i.e., mechanical, hard disk drives, and they have gone to sleep, and it will take some time for them to spin up and be ready. That will slow down open and save dialogues also.

i’m not sure what you mean by the all or nothing comment, so I’ll just guess. If you only want to search a particular folder, maybe not on the external drives, you can set up finder, preferences to search the current folder, and enter the search term in the Finder window.
